Only half of civilian doctors are ready to help in the conditions of hostilities

[ad_1]

54% of civilian doctors are ready to provide military field assistance, the newspaper reported. Vedomosti with reference to the survey of the medical decision support platform “Physician’s Handbook”. Another 38% of doctors believe that they can provide such assistance only after special training courses. 7% believe that medical education allows them to work in any conditions.

For 38.5% of the surveyed doctors, the military position and military registration specialty coincide with the received medical education. Another 36% of doctors assigned the military specialty of middle or junior medical staff. For 8%, the military specialty is not related to medicine. 18% found it difficult to answer.

79% of the doctors surveyed supported the return of military departments to medical institutions. 79% of those who supported the military departments believe that civilian doctors should be able to provide assistance in any situation. 14% are confident that military departments will provide additional knowledge and skills to work in civilian medicine. Another 6% hope that this will lead to an increase in the number of military doctors.

21% of physicians did not support the return of military chairs. 62.5% think that military departments will not allow civilian doctors to develop the required level of knowledge. Another 37.5% proposed instead of military departments to conduct courses in military field surgery and other similar courses.
